Specifications
DC Resistance (DCR): 5 Ohm Max
Height - Seated (Max): 0.065" (1.65mm)
Size / Dimension: 0.100" L x 0.100" W (2.54mm x 2.54mm)
Supplier Device Package: --
Package / Case: Nonstandard, 2 Lead
Mounting Type: Free Hanging (In-Line)
Inductance Frequency - Test: 7.9MHz
Operating Temperature: -55°C ~ 105°C
Ratings: --
Frequency - Self Resonant: 43MHz
Q @ Freq: 40 @ 7.9MHz
Series: 100
Shielding: Unshielded
Current - Saturation: --
Current Rating: 56mA
Tolerance: ±10%
Inductance: 8.2µH
Material - Core: Iron
Type: --
Part Status: Active
Packaging: Bulk

The working principle of fixed inductors is based on the law of induction. This law states that when an electric current passes through a coil of wire, it creates a magnetic field which induces a voltage in the coil. In a fixed inductor, the voltage induced in the coil is proportional to the rate of change of current. This means that the voltage in the coil will increase or decrease based on whether the current is increasing or decreasing.

The voltage induced in the coil can be adjusted by changing the number of turns of the coil, and the core material inside it. The number of turns affects the value of the inductor, and the number of turns can be changed to achieve the desired inductance. The core material affects the inductance of the inductor. This means that the inductance can be adjusted by changing the type of material used for the core.
